E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
VUE3.0
【Vue 3 实战一】搭建一个新项目并上传至gitee
本专栏注重实战,Vue3的相关概念请移步
Vue3.0
官网;二、创建新项目1.利用脚手架代码如下(示例):npminitvue@latest2.项目配置选择(建议与下方一致)(示例):<
彭式程序猿
·
2023-04-21 17:29
Vue3
+
Typescript
vue.js
gitee
javascript
vue3.0
监听本地存储
1.现在main.js中注册全局方法,比如要监听的本地储存key值为‘changeData’Vue.prototype.resetSetItem=function(key,newVal){if(key==='changData'){//创建一个StorageEvent事件varnewStorageEvent=document.createEvent('StorageEvent');conststo
一叶孤舟1990
·
2023-04-21 17:40
学习 Vue 3.0 diff 算法及原理
Vue3.0
采取的diff算法和2.0的双端比较有点不同。
航小码
·
2023-04-21 07:28
Vue
vue.js
算法
javascript
Vue 3.0 script setup 之 API 变换过程解析
新特性变化之大,一个箩筐装不下,虽然截止至7月2日的3.1.4版本,script-setup还是处于实验性阶段,但在同一天,尤大在twitter上发布了一条推文,预告了它将会在3.2.0版本脱离实验状态,正式进入
Vue3.0
硅谷干货
·
2023-04-21 04:14
vue3.0
新特性总结
我们先简单看一下Vue发布版本的过程:Alpha-Beta-RC-正式vue经历RC阶段才会有正式版本能用,大家不要过于着急,目前尤大正在全力开发配套基础功能,比如脚手架、vue-router、以及生态插件等
vue3.0
橙子鲜
·
2023-04-20 17:26
Vue3.0
中的reactive
Vue3.0
中的reactivereactive是Vue3中提供的实现响应式数据的方法。
Cupid510
·
2023-04-20 17:54
vue
java
js
javascript
vue
python
Vue cookie的使用
目录1、安装2、引入3、使用4、拓展---介绍
Vue3.0
全局引入的方法js-cookie是关于cookie存储的一个js的API,用来处理cookie相关的插件。
喵T陆天凌
·
2023-04-20 11:24
vue.js
javascript
前端
vue3.0
实现登录成功以后,如何写入cookie保存token,读取cookie,并显示用户名
一、分装成公用方法methods:{setCookie(name,value,exdays){//name:表示cookie的名称,比如token//value:表示cookie的值//exdays:表示cookie的有效时间vard=newDate();d.setTime(d.getTime()+(exdays*24*60*60*1000));varexpires="expires="+d.to
jingjinglove-
·
2023-04-20 11:23
vue.js
vue3.0
中用自定义指令实现图片懒加载
本章技术点Vue官方工具库(仅限
vue3.0
使用)中的useIntersectionObservervue.use插件的使用
vue3.0
自定义指令使用场景①每一张图片都要进行懒加载操作,在存在大量图片的列表中
奥特曼
·
2023-04-20 00:52
vue
vue3
vue复用
前端
html
javascript
vue
vue.js
vue自定义懒加载指令
二、自定义指令
vue3.0
伦为JAY下囚
·
2023-04-20 00:21
Vue
懒加载
自定义指令
vue.js
javascript
html
vue3.0
Reactive数据更新页面没有刷新的问题
目录vue3.0Reactive数据更新页面没有刷新
vue3.0
中的reactive用法在reactive使用基本类型参数响应式代理vs.原始对象总结vue3.0Reactive数据更新页面没有刷新vue3.0ref
·
2023-04-19 21:12
Vue3.0
Vue3.0
动机与目的更好的逻辑复用与代码组织(composition组合式api)optionsAPI(旧)=>compositionAPI(新),效果:代码组织更方便了,逻辑复用更方便了非常利于维护
Adam——
·
2023-04-19 19:20
vue
javascript
vue.js
前端
vue
vue3.0
Vue3.0
八大亮点是什么
一,性能比2.x快1.2~2倍1.diff算法的优化:在vue2中,虚拟dom是全量比较的。在vue3中,增加了静态标记PatchFlag。在创建vnode的时候,会根据vnode的内容是否可以变化,为其添加静态标记PatchFlag。diff的时候,只会比较有PatchFlag的节点。PatchFlag是有类型的,比如一个可变化文本节点,会将其添加PatchFlag枚举值为TEXT的静态标记。这
土豆他爹_ca4b
·
2023-04-19 14:55
【小编推荐】Laravel9 +
Vue3.0
前后端分离框架通用后台源码
laravel9+vue3+element-ui的后台极速开发框架,采用前后端分离架构,安全性(JWT校验、中间件、验证器、路由、异常处理、权限控制)网址:http://laravel.v9.vue.v3.wzxiaopin.com/admin账号:admin密码:admin温馨提示:若出现无法登陆,可以在首页点击“安装”选项,即可重置数据,然后登陆即可。目前系统是定时任务,12小时为一周期,自动
·
2023-04-19 11:06
Vue3.0
的生命周期
首先我们要通过一个实例来讲解就是点击这个按钮来切换Demo组件的显示隐藏,当然它也疯狂的操作Demo的挂载,卸载红色是卸载流程,蓝色是挂载流程我们写在外面可以实现,但是v3的思想是组合api因此我们需要改名,把东西放到setup里面
Vue3.0
开局:从前端小白做起
·
2023-04-19 01:28
前端框架Vue2+Vue3
前端
vue 3.0 Reactive 数据更新页面没有刷新
vue3.0ref和Reactive数据响应式,以及使用Reactive数据已更新但页面没有同步刷新异常
Vue3.0
中我们使用reactive()定义的响应式数据的时候,当我们对象再次赋值,我们发现数据已经修改成功
aibujin
·
2023-04-18 20:23
vue
vue3.0
vue
3.0
ref
和
Reactive
vue
3.0
数据响应式
vue3.0
ref
vue3.0
reactive
vue3.0
引入vant报错Uncaught TypeError: Cannot read property 'use' of undefined
一、代码:
vue3.0
引入vant框架一直报错,不管是全局引入还是按需引入效果都不对,下面是在main.js页面全局引入vant的代码://main.js页面import{createApp}from'vue'importAppfrom
楠楠_c811
·
2023-04-18 17:25
vue3.0
原理 —— complier
为什么要用vue3.01.核心代码进行了压缩,核心代码+compositionAPI(合成函数):13.5KB,最小11.75kb2.所有的runtime(运行时间):22.5kb(vue2是32kb)二、
vue3.0
前端_七月
·
2023-04-18 07:20
vue3.0.js
前端
javascript
typescript
vue3.0
+ element Plus实现图片上传及图片回显
1.HTML部分代码(引入上传组件)on-remove文件列表移除文件时的钩子(uploadFile:UploadFile,uploadFiles:UploadFiles)=>voidon-change文件状态改变时的钩子,添加文件、上传成功和上传失败时都会被调用(uploadFile:UploadFile,uploadFiles:UploadFiles)=>voidlist-type文件列表的类
欢喜~999
·
2023-04-18 04:45
vue.js
elementui
javascript
vue3.0
使用流程和变化
安装流程1.安装vite脚手架npminstall-gcreate-vite-app#oryarnadd-gcreate-vite-app2.项目初始化yarncreatevite-app3.集成TSyarnadd--devtypescript4.项目根目录创建配置文件:tsconfig.json:{"include":["./**/*.ts"],"compilerOptions":{"jsx":
吃掉代码
·
2023-04-17 11:42
Vue3.0
中的响应式原理
回顾Vue2的响应式原理实现原理:-对象类型:通过``Object.defineProperty()``对属性的读取、修改进行拦截(数据劫持)。-数组类型:通过重写更新数组的一系列方法来实现拦截。(对数组的变更方法进行了包裹)。Object.defineProperty(data,'count',{get(){},set(){}})存在问题:-新增属性、删除属性,界面不会更新。-直接通过下标修改数
开局:从前端小白做起
·
2023-04-17 03:50
前端框架Vue2+Vue3
vue.js
前端
javascript
vue3.0
新特性
性能提升打包大小减少41%初次渲染快55%,更新快133%内存使用减少54%原因:重写虚拟dom的优化和treeshaking的优化ComponsitionAPI(API组合)ref和reactivecomputed和watch新的生命周期函数自定义函数--hooks函数Teleport-瞬移组件的位置Suspense-异步加载组件的新福音全局API的修改和优化更多的誓言性特性更好的Typescr
violet_syls
·
2023-04-16 22:42
让我们一起愉快地学习
vue3.0
吧
Object.defineProperty=>Proxy重构了虚拟DOMOptionApi=>CompositionAPIsetup是干啥的?setup实际上是一个组件的入口,它运行在组件被实例化时候,props属性被定义之后,实际上等价于2版本的beforeCreate和Created这两个生命周期。setup接受两个参数,第一个参数是props,另一个参数是context,setup(prop
微芒不朽
·
2023-04-16 21:39
Vue3.0
新特性1.使用Proxy代理对象,取代Object.defineProperty2.模块化,可以单独抽离部分代码使用
X1028
·
2023-04-16 16:14
Vue 3 介绍
Vite的基本使用
Vue3.0
项目介绍vscode插件说明组合式APIcompositionAPIvsoptionsAPI体验compositionAPIsetup函数reactive函数ref函数scriptsetup
蓝爱人
·
2023-04-16 15:53
vue.js
javascript
前端
六、
vue3.0
之数据监听(watch、computed)
我们在做vue项目中,会存在这么两种情况,就是一个数据去影响多个数据,另一种就是一个数据受多个数据的影响,那么面临这样的情况,我们应该怎么去处理呢?看以上问题,那么vue给我们推出了两个属性来处理上述问题,那么接下来我们来看看这两个属性(watch、computed)computed:1、计算属性,和onMounted一样,初始化就会执行一次(computed先执行),并且只有在依赖改变的时候触发
arguments_zd
·
2023-04-16 09:26
vue3.0的开发和学习
vue.js
前端
javascript
五、
vue3.0
之组件通信详解(defineProps、defineEmits、defineExpose)
我们在做vue项目中,我们总会遇到组件引入,在嵌套组件中我们的父级组件中引入子级组件中的值,或者在子组件中我们使用父组件中的值。那么当我们遇到这样的场景我们应该怎么做,在vue2.0中,我们使用props和emit进行父子之间的通信,兄弟之间用事件中央总线(eventbus);在vue3.2的语法中我们则使用defineProps和defineEmits来声明props和emit,用其进行组件之间
arguments_zd
·
2023-04-16 09:56
vue3.0的开发和学习
前端
vue.js
javascript
三、
vue3.0
之路由(vue-router)配置及语法
我们今天来看一下
vue3.0
的路由(vue-router),在看
vue3.0
路由之前,我们先来和vue2.0的路由做个对比,看看现在两者之间的区别。
arguments_zd
·
2023-04-16 09:25
vue3.0的开发和学习
vue.js
javascript
前端
vue3.0
项目实战系列文章 - 路由相关
路由跳转1:路由跳转路由跳转2:import{ useRouter }from'vue-router'constrouter=useRouter()router.push({ path:'/presentation'})获取路由1:v-if="$route.path!='/presentation'"获取路由2:import{ useRouter }from'vue-router'const
BMG-Princess
·
2023-04-16 06:12
前端
javascript
开发语言
vue面试题大全
Vue3.0
为什么要用proxy?computed和Watch的区别?Computed:Watch:小结运行场景:computed和methods的区别?slot是什么?有什么作用?原理是什么?
__爱吃香菜
·
2023-04-16 04:47
vue
vue.js
前端
javascript
Vue3 _ 学习
目录结构分析二、CompositionAPI1、setup函数2、setup执行时间三、ref响应式函数1、引言:2、ref函数四、reactive函数五、Vue3响应式原理1、Vue2.x的响应式原理2、
Vue3.0
雨季mo浅忆
·
2023-04-15 16:25
前端
Vue3
vue3.0
的最新安装(避坑指南)
解决
vue3.0
安装中遇到的各种问题1.VueCLI的包名称由vue-cli改成了@vue/cli。如果你已经全局安装了旧版本的vue-cli(1.x或2.x),你需要先卸载它。
超越时空人
·
2023-04-15 16:23
vue.js
Vue3.0
——Vue3简介、Vue3带来了什么、拥抱TypeScript、新的特性、
Vue3.0
环境集成
目录1.Vue3简介2.Vue3带来了什么2.1性能的提升2.2源码的升级3.拥抱TypeScript4.新的特性4.1CompositionAPI(组合API)4.2新的内置组件4.3其他改变5.Vue3.0环境集成1.使用vue-cli创建2.使用vite创建1.Vue3简介2020年9月18日,Vue.js发布3.0版本,代号:OnePiece(海贼王)耗时两年多,2600+次提交,30+个
爱喝牛奶~
·
2023-04-15 16:53
vue.js
javascript
前端
vue
前端框架
vue3.0
基础使用(附代码)
1.认识Vue31)了解相关信息Vue团队于2020年9月18日晚11点半发布了
Vue3.0
版本耗时2年多,4000+次提交,40+RFC,2500+PR,99+贡献者。
背书包的小儿郎
·
2023-04-15 14:50
创建
Vue3.0
工程
1.使用vue-cli创建官方文档:创建一个项目|VueCLI(vuejs.org)##查看@vue/cli版本,确保@vue/cli版本在4.5.0以上vue--version##安装或者升级你的@vue/clinpminstall-g@vue/cli##创建vuecreatevue_test##启动cdvue_testnpmrunserve使用vue3需要确保@vue/cli版本在4.5.0以
知不足,而学习
·
2023-04-15 13:06
前端框架Vue2+Vue3
vue.js
javascript
前端
vue3.0
组合api的使用
vue3.0
相比于2.0,逻辑可以写在一起,而不是data里定义数据,method里定义方法
vue3.0
兼容vue2.0的所有API,比如生命周期1.setup起点函数(data和methods)总结vue2.0
暴躁程序员
·
2023-04-15 10:33
Vue3技术2之ref函数、reactive函数、Vue3中的响应式原理
Vue3技术2ref函数处理基本类型App.vue处理对象类型App.vue总结:ref函数reactive函数只能修改对象类型App.vue完善代码App.vue总结:reactive函数
Vue3.0
VillanelleS
·
2023-04-15 02:11
Vue3基础
前端
javascript
前端
vue.js
解读
vue3.0
源码管理项目
在
vue3.0
中,它使用monorepo来管理项目代码。那么monorpo是什么?
大前端奕辰
·
2023-04-14 17:34
Vue3.0
学习笔记-样式绑定
通过在data的数据项中定义变量绑定通过普通字符串进行绑定;通过对象的方式进行绑定;通过数组的方式进行绑定,true为使用。data(){return{classString:'red',//字符串方式也可以定义多个样式classObject:{red:true,background:true},classArray:['green','background'],}},template:`样式绑定
petit_wu
·
2023-04-14 17:31
vue
vue
javascript
js
html
vue.js
vue3.0
—— 项目知乎者也
1.首页1.固定头部组件1.Dropdown组件2.DropdownItem组件2.column列表组件2.登录1.登录账号validate-input组件单独输入框验证规则validate-form组件提交验证全部信息2.注册账号3.类目详情页1.PostList组件4.文章详情页1.Author组件5.发布文章页1.upload组件6.全局组件(teleport)1.loader组件2.Mes
杀个程序猿祭天
·
2023-04-14 15:48
vue3.0
自适应分辨率 px自动转化rem
vue3.0
自适应分辨率,px自动转化rem,以设计图1920*1080为准。前景:直接量设计图的px写上去就行,比如设计图量的是20px;直接就写20px;会在浏览器上会自动转化成rem。
风掠过有空白
·
2023-04-14 10:04
封装组件
工作遇到的问题
javascript
前端
vue.js
Vue3.0
| vue3的新特性
Vue3的变化官网地址:https://v3.cn.vuejs.org/guide/migration/introduction.html一、对比vue2的变化1.优点vue3支持vue2的大多数特性,实现对vue2的兼容vue3对比vue2具有明显的性能提升打包大小减少41%初次渲染快55%,更新快133%内存使用减少54%更好的支持TypeScript使用Proxy代替defineProper
JiaoMengYuan
·
2023-04-14 02:44
3、
Vue3.0
实现一个简单的气泡弹窗
3、
Vue3.0
实现一个简单的气泡弹窗.png二、定义OverlayOverlay是要在地图上显示并附加到单个地图位置的元素。
星星编程
·
2023-04-13 22:28
__WEBPACK__IMPORTED_MODULE_0_VUE__.default is not a constructor
测试vue模块是否能用,打包后结果报这样的错误:2、改之前的代码展示在main.js文件引入vue模块:在index.html文件加入mustache代码:3、错误原因:npm下载的vue2.0版本和
vue3.0
三水木雨
·
2023-04-13 21:44
vue
vue.js
javascript
前端
Vue3.0
报错error: Unexpected console statement (no-console) 解决办法
写项目过程中用ESLint遵守代码规范很有必要,但是对于一些规范也很是无语,比如:‘Unexpectedconsolestatement(no-console)’,连console都不能用,这就很抓狂了。其实增加一行代码即可。修改package.json中的eslintConfig:{}中的“rules”:{},增加一行代码:"no-console":"off"原帖地址:https://www.j
御用闲人豪
·
2023-04-13 00:27
Vue3.0
的强势升级点
Vue3.0Vue3.0在架构上相比vue2.x做了升级,性能上得到了很大的提升,CompositionAPI的出现,让组件抽离、逻辑代码复用更加灵活。一、CompositionAPI:组合API/注入API这里要说到代码的组织方式,传统的网页是html/css/javascript(结构/样式/逻辑)分离。vue/react通过组件化的方式,将联系紧密的结构/样式/逻辑放在一起,有利于代码的维护
天問_专注于大前端技术
·
2023-04-12 17:56
vue3.0
实现element-form 表单校验和提交
vue3.0
实现element-form表单校验和提交vue3.0+element-plus的form表单:确认取消importHeaderfrom'..
敲代码的柯基
·
2023-04-11 22:20
vue3
vue.js
javascript
typescript
Vue...
vue3.0
环境创建:@vue/cli、vite1、安装node.jsnode官网上下载node.js、安装node.js建议安装nodev12版本。2、安
我有头发
·
2023-04-11 09:55
vue
vue3笔记
目录1.vue3带来了什么1.1源码的升级1.2拥抱TypeScript1.3新的特性2.创建
Vue3.0
工程2.1使用vue-cli创建2.2使用vite创建3.创建
vue3.0
工程3.1main.js3.2App.vue4
慎思笃行_
·
2023-04-11 00:35
vue
vue.js
前端
javascript
vue3 setup写法(语法糖版本)
在
Vue3.0
中变量必须return出来,template中才能使用;而在Vue3.2中只需要在script标签上加上setup属性,无需return,template便可直接使用,非常的香啊!
鱿鱼西3.0
·
2023-04-11 00:25
javascript
vue.js
前端
上一页
13
14
15
16
17
18
19
20
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他